Abstract
The method of quickly screening for vaginal moisture conditions, that includes providing a manually manipulable element including a probe insertible into the vagina; providing one or more pH indicating first test site or sites on one portion of the probe; providing a vaginosis test site on another portion of the probe; manipulating the probe to transfer vaginal moisture to the sites, and, therefore, externally of the vagina, applying an hydroxide to the vaginosis test site, to come in contact with moisture at the vaginosis test site; and detecting presences of an amine or amines produced at the vaginosis site.
